what is not a benefit of warming up before beginning an exercise?
generates heat in the
muscle and joint
tissues
lowers heart rate
helps prevent injury
helps you mentally
focus for the exercise

Explanation:

Brief Explanations

Warming up before exercise typically increases heart rate to prepare the body, so "lowers heart rate" is not a benefit. Other options (generating heat, preventing injury, mental focus) are known benefits of warming up.

Answer:

B. lowers heart rate
